Reservation Cancellation Policies of the Top Timeshare Brands

reservation-cancellationPlanning a family vacation can be exciting, but sometimes life gets in the way, and changes are unavoidable. Understanding the cancellation policies of their specific brand is important for timeshare owners to reduce or eliminate penalties and avoid losing vacation time. Each brand has its own set of guidelines regarding cancellation timelines, fees, and penalties.

This guide provides an overview of the cancellation policies for the six most popular timeshare brands. Its goal is to help you confidently prepare for any last-minute changes to your vacation plans. Let’s take a closer look!

Marriott Vacation Club

Marriott Vacation Club

Marriott Vacation Club’s cancellation policy varies depending on whether owners book their reservations using Abound Club Points or a Deeded Week.

  • Cancelling 60 or more days before check-in allows all points to be returned to the owner’s account without restrictions.
  • Canceling 1 to 60 days before check-in places the points in a holding account, which limits their use to reservations made 60 days or less before arrival.
  • Cancelling on the check-in day results in the forfeiture of all points.

Deeded Weeks

  • Reservations canceled 60 days or more before arrival are not penalized, and usage is returned to the owner’s account.
  • Cancellations within 59 days or less of check-in are not permitted.


Hilton Grand Vacations

Hilton Grand Vacations

Hilton Grand Vacations Club (HGVC) has a tiered cancellation policy based on the time before check-in and the canceled reservation type.

  • Cancellations 31 or more days before check-in
    • Home Week Priority: No penalty, and the reservation fee is refunded
    • Home Resort Priority Reservations: Forfeiture of reservation fee, but all points are returned
    • Hilton Club Priority Reservations: Forfeiture of reservation fee, but all points are returned
    • ClubSeason Reservations: Forfeiture of reservation fee, but all points are returned
    • Open Season Reservations: Not applicable
  • Cancellations between 30 and 16 days before check-in
    • Home Week Priority: Forfeiture of 50% of the points used
    • Home Resort Priority Reservations: Forfeiture of 50% of the points used and the reservation fee
    • Hilton Club Priority Reservations: Forfeiture of 50% of the points used and the reservation fee
    • ClubSeason Reservations: Forfeiture of 50% of the points used and the reservation fee
    • Open Season Reservations: Forfeiture of 50% of rental rate paid
  • Cancellations made 15 days or less before check-in result in the loss of all points / closing any reservation fees for all reservation types.

Hilton also offers an optional travel insurance add-on for $99. This option allows owners to cancel reservations until the night before check-in without penalties or point losses, making it worth exploring if you need additional flexibility for your reservations.


Vistana Signature Network

Vistana Signature Network

Vistana Signature Network (which includes Westin and Sheraton resorts) ties its cancellation policies to the timing of the cancellation and applies fees or restrictions accordingly.

  • Cancellations made 12 months to 61 days before check-in incur no fees, and StarOptions are unrestricted but do not retain home reservation rights.
  • Cancellations made 60 to 8 days before check-in incur a $50 fee, and StarOptions are returned as restricted points, which can only be used within 60 days of arrival and cannot be banked, converted, or deposited.
  • Cancellations 7 to 2 days before check-in incur a $75 fee with the same restrictions on StarOptions.
  • Last-minute cancellations made on the check-in day result in the forfeiture of all StarOptions.

Owners should cancel as soon as possible to avoid unnecessary fees or restrictions.

An important note for owners who are not part of the Vistana Signature Network but own resale intervals, such as Westin Desert Willow or Westin Lagunamar, that do not carry StarOptions: You can cancel your booking up to one day before check-in with no additional penalty.


Hyatt Vacation Club

Hyatt Vacation Club

Hyatt Vacation Club has straightforward cancellation rules that balance owner flexibility and resort occupancy.

  • Reservations can be canceled anytime, at least one day before check-in.
  • The cancellation fee is currently $51 for online cancellations and $57 for over-the-phone cancellations.
  • If a booking is canceled within the 60-day window, points will be returned to a limited conditional use status (LCUP), meaning that the owner can only book a reservation with a check-in date 60 days or less from the day of booking. The original expiration date of the points will remain in place based on the ownership contract from which the points came.
  • Be extra cautious when canceling a booking with points from contract ownerships that have passed their expiration date. If the reservation is canceled, the points will be lost.

Disney Vacation Club

Disney Vacation Club

Disney Vacation Club (DVC) employs a point-based system with a relatively generous cancellation policy.

  • Cancellations made 31 days or more before check-in pose no penalty, and points are returned to the owner’s account.
  • Cancellations made between 30 and 1 day before check-in result in points being placed in a holding account, which restricts their use to reservations made within 60 days of arrival. Points in holding accounts expire at the end of their Use Year.
  • Same-day cancellations lead to the forfeiture of all points used for the reservation.

Breckenridge Grand Vacations

Breckenridge Grand Vacations

Breckenridge Grand Vacations (BGV) has a generous cancellation policy that offers owners lots of flexibility when changing plans.

  • There is no fee to cancel a BGV home resort booking or club points reservation as long as it is done at least 24 hours before check-in.
  • Owners should be careful about canceling a winter prime season stay, as these stays are in high demand, and it may be challenging to find a replacement booking within the season. Most owners book prime season reservations 12 months in advance.
